is leukoderma and vitiligo are same. if circum is done, what will be happpen to vitiligo?  
Member Comments (1)

by Bhupinder Kaur, MD, May 01, 2009 05:46AM
To: scs101
Hello,
Vitiligo or leucoderma mean the same.Many treatment options are available but the choice of therapy depends on the number of white patches; their location, sizes, and how widespread they are and the option that is convenient to you.Circumcision or surgical approach can only be undertaken if your vitiligo has not changed in the last year,no response to PUVA or PUVB treatment is there and there is no chronic disease like hepatitis B or HIV.
